## DeployBeacon plugin basics

DeployBeacon is our chat bot that posts deploy status into team channels. Plugins receive deploy events as JSON over a webhook and may post follow-up messages via the bot token scoped to their channel. Register your plugin manifest before testing in the sandbox. Send registration requests and manifest questions here.

alerts address for kafof-bagag: kasael@olvarqdyn.corp

# Bloom Filter Limits (Cobblenut KV Frontend)

Quick reference for on-call: the bloom filter sitting in front of the Cobblenut store is sized for the hot keyspace, not the whole dataset. If the false-positive alert fires, the filter is probably undersized after a tenant onboarding — rebuild it off-peak rather than bumping memory live. Rebuilds take about twenty minutes. The current sizing and thresholds are these.

constants for tagep-hadug:
BUDGETS = {
    "olidor": 566,
    "jorir": 465,
}

Subject: Cut-over done — handler cold starts

Team,

Cut-over of the Quartzline order handlers to the new runtime finished last night. Cold starts dropped from ~4s to ~900ms after we pinned provisioned concurrency and trimmed the dependency bundle. No rollbacks needed. Watch p99 latency for a week. The settings we shipped with are as follows.

service settings:
[sorys]
port = 8000
team = eliius
host = sorys.novacstack.example
region = south-3
access_code = ac_f66665
timeout_ms = 250